Angry

/ˈæŋɡri/
Feeling a strong emotion of displeasure or annoyance.

Etymology:

etymology
From Middle English angrie, from Old Norse angr, meaning grief, sorrow, vexation, derived from Proto-Germanic *anguz, meaning narrow, constricted.
